Lead Software Developer - TS/SCI plus Poly
Company: Integrity Resources
Location: Annapolis Junction
Posted on: April 3, 2026
|
|
|
Job Description:
Job Description Job Description We are in search of a Lead
Software Engineer to join our team in-person in Annapolos Junction,
MD. This position develops, maintains, and enhances complex
software systems based on documented requirements. Key
responsibilities include leading software development teams to
analyze user requirements to derive software design and performance
requirements, overseeing the modification or implementation of
software to meet those requirements, validating testing and
documentation to verify that the software meets requirements, and
improving the various software development processes and best
practices used on the project. Experience and Skills - TS/SCI with
Full Poly - REQUIRED WITHOUT EXCEPTION - Design, develop, and
modify software in languages such as C++, Java, and Python to
implement algorithms and improve system performance, and perform
quality control and reviews on the software developed by the team -
Analyze user and system requirements, investigate problem areas,
and develop solutions by evaluating system flows, data usage,
hardware/software tradeoffs (COTs/GOTs), and performance standards
- Oversee one or more software development teams and ensure the
work is completed in accordance with the constraints of the
software development process used on any particular project - Debug
and correct software defects, adapt software to new hardware or
operating environments, and oversee the integration of major
components into existing systems - Develop and execute test
procedures, implement database interfaces and queries, and approve
software and system documentation for the team - Support process
improvement by implementing new documentation and development
standards, and serve as a team leader at the level appropriate to
the software development process being used - Minimum 14 years
experience with BS degree Preferred Skills and Experience: -
Advanced experience with satellite communications concepts
including link budgets, modulation/demodulation, and the
integration of common satellite communications equipment and
operations - Demonstrated expertise in RF signal processing
techniques and the analysis of IQ data using tools such as NumPy,
SciPy, or MATLAB - Comprehensive understanding of geolocation
techniques (TDOA/FDOA), estimation theory, and coordinate reference
systems, with the ability to model satellite orbit mechanics and
doppler estimation - Experience leading web application development
using modern frameworks and RESTful API backends, including complex
data visualization for geospatial or signal data display -
Proficiency in architecting cloud-native solutions (AWS, Azure, or
GovCloud) including orchestration (Kubernetes), infrastructure as
code (Terraform, CloudFormation), and automated CI/CD pipeline
design - Experience designing and implementing message-oriented
architectures or streaming data frameworks (Kafka, RabbitMQ, Redis)
for high-throughput signal processing and data distribution Job
Benefits - Medical, Dental & Vision Insurance Coverage - Life/ADD &
Short/Long Term Disability Insurance - 401(k) Savings Plan -
Employee Stock Purchase Plan (ESPP) - Paid Time-Off (PTO) -
Holidays - Education Reimbursement Company Description Integrity
Resources was formed in 2010 as a result of years of staffing
experience combined with the need for a better industry model.
Where we differentiate from other organizations is that we operate
based on relationships. Our approach takes into consideration every
aspect of a hiring requirement from BOTH the client and the
candidate. Our desire to listen, learn, and understand our
customers culture AND specific candidate needs along with our
ability to provide exemplary customer service enables us to
maintain and develop long term relationships across the staffing
industry. If you don’t believe us, feel free to reach out
todayyou’ll notice the difference a true business partner makes.
Company Description Integrity Resources was formed in 2010 as a
result of years of staffing experience combined with the need for a
better industry model. Where we differentiate from other
organizations is that we operate based on relationships. Our
approach takes into consideration every aspect of a hiring
requirement from BOTH the client and the candidate. Our desire to
listen, learn, and understand our customers culture AND specific
candidate needs along with our ability to provide exemplary
customer service enables us to maintain and develop long term
relationships across the staffing industry. If you don’t believe
us, feel free to reach out todayyou’ll notice the difference a true
business partner makes.
Keywords: Integrity Resources, Burke , Lead Software Developer - TS/SCI plus Poly, IT / Software / Systems , Annapolis Junction, Virginia